NVD · unedited
Mozilla Firefox before 42.0 and Firefox ESR 38.x before 38.4 improperly follow the CORS cross-origin request algorithm for the POST method in situations involving an unspecified Content-Type header manipulation, which allows remote attackers to bypass the Same Origin Policy by leveraging the lack of a preflight-request step.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.

dbcve checks

Work through these to decide whether this CVE applies to you.

  1. Check installed Firefox version
    Navigate to Firefox menu > Help > About Firefox, or enter 'about:support' in the address bar, or run 'firefox --version' from command line
    Affected if The displayed version is earlier than 42.0 for standard Firefox, or earlier than 38.4 for Firefox ESR
  2. Identify Firefox ESR version
    In about:support, look for 'Application Update' section or check 'Version' field in the general section; ESR versions typically end with 'esr'
    Affected if Version shows '38.x esr' where x is less than 4 (e.g., 38.0, 38.1, 38.2, 38.3)
  3. Inspect web traffic for cross-origin POST requests
    Open Developer Tools (F12), go to Network tab, and monitor for POST requests to different domains; check for requests with Content-Type header missing or non-standard values (not application/x-www-form-urlencoded, multipart/form-data, or text/plain)
    Affected if Cross-origin POST requests are observed without a preceding OPTIONS preflight request, indicating the browser may not be enforcing CORS correctly

A user is affected if they are running Firefox versions earlier than 42.0 (or Firefox ESR earlier than 38.4) AND their browser is used to interact with web applications making cross-origin POST requests with manipulated or unspecified Content-Type headers.
